First and second dissociation constants of deuterio-o-phthalic acid in D/sub 2/O from 5 to 50/sup 0/C

The first and second dissociation constants of deuterio-o-phthalic acid in deuterium oxide have been determined by the emf method over the temperature range of 5 to 50/sup 0/C. The pD values for potassium deuterium phthalate have been calculated from these two constants and experimentally verified. The thermodynamic properties for the dissociation of deuterio-o-phthalic acid have been evaluated. At 25/sup 0/C, these values in the molality scale are: pK /SUB 1A/ = 3.505, pK /SUB 2A/ = 5.890, and pD = 4.518. From K /SUB 1A/ and K /SUB 2A/ , respectively: ..delta..G/sup 0/ = 20.003, 33.582 kJ-mol/sup -1/; ..delta..H/sup 0/ = 2.851, 2.208 kJ-mol/sup -1/; ..delta..S/sup 0/ = -76.7, -105.2 J-mol/sup -1/-K/sup -1/; and ..delta..C/sup 0/ /SUB p/ = -52.7, -315.6 J-mol/sup -1/-K/sup -1/. The isotope effect is discussed.
